The cheapest way to get from Portland to Willamette Pass Resort is to drive which costs $30 - $50 and takes 3h 21m.
The fastest way to get from Portland to Willamette Pass Resort is to drive which takes 3h 21m and costs $30 - $50.
No, there is no direct bus from Portland to Willamette Pass Resort. However, there are services departing from Portland Flix/Greyhound and arriving at Crescent Lake Junction USPS and Sportmans Park via Hawthorne Main Transfer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 56m.
The distance between Portland and Willamette Pass Resort is 250 miles. The road distance is 175.9 miles.
The best way to get from Portland to Willamette Pass Resort without a car is to bus which takes 6h 56m and costs $45 - $95.
It takes approximately 6h 56m to get from Portland to Willamette Pass Resort, including transfers.
Portland to Willamette Pass Resort bus services, operated by Pacific Crest Buslines Bend, depart from Portland Flix/Greyhound station.
Portland to Willamette Pass Resort bus services, operated by Pacific Crest Buslines Bend, arrive at Bend Hawthorne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Portland to Willamette Pass Resort is 176 miles. It takes approximately 3h 21m to drive from Portland to Willamette Pass Resort.
